Rare, or should we say L.O.G. (Lord of Games), has announced that Banjo-Kazooie: Nuts & Bolts players can expect details on new DLC next week.

“As I put so much effort into hammering and sticky-taping together all those new worlds for Nuts & Bolts, I thought I’d reward the loyalty of its cadre of ardent players with a brief hint. So prick up your ears, soldiers: consider this an early warning that news on potential lifespan-lengthening activities will be incoming very soon. The game’s lifespan, I mean, not your own. I may be a deity, but that’s just unrealistic,” explained L.O.G.

L.O.G. added: “If all goes well, you’ll soon be able to experience a little something that I devised during a spare moment in exile from the Palace lounge as the Lady of Games watched some kind of dreadful house renovation show marathon. I have to say I’m quite pleased with the end result, apart from the section that Klungo insisted on contributing due to what he claimed was ‘popular demand’. Well, that remains to be seen.”

Hopefully that means we’ll get some new levels for Klungo’s constantly crashing 2D platformer as well as some more substantial content. Expect more next week then.
